Vinyl floor tiles give you the look of ceramic or natural stone but are significantly warmer and more resilient. For the best quality and best design options, you want luxury vinyl tile or LVT. The quality of what is labeled LVT can vary as well. The highest quality products are 1/8″ thick and also have a 20 mil wear layer. This grade of tile is usually rated for light commercial or full commercial use so you know it will hold up well in your home. Generally, luxury vinyl tile will be installed by the glue down method. Some are "groutable" vinyl tiles that can be installed with spacers and then grouted with a non-staining acrylic grout. This makes them look even more like the real thing. This is the type of vinyl that most people are familiar with, sheet vinyl flooring. Today’s styles are fresh and modern. Sheet vinyl flooring comes in various grades and can typically be one of the more budget friendly types of vinyl flooring. Sheet vinyl is tough, stain resistant, waterproof, and easy to maintain. Residential sheet vinyl comes in 12′ widths to reduce seams. Installation methods vary, some must be glued down while others can be taped down or loose laid. Commercial sheet vinyl is usually manufactured in 6′ widths and they are almost always glued down. The seams can be heat welded and the vinyl can be run up the walls to create what is known as flash cove. Sheet vinyl flooring can be a great choice for any project or budget.
Vinyl Flooring provides unbeatable durability, low maintenance, and is stunningly beautiful The newest trends in luxury Vinyl and LVT flooring are one of the hottest in the industry today. With styles that can match the look of reclaimed wood, lush oaks, maples, stone, and tile, the options are endless. Vinyl is a sturdy, and flexible flooring product. Being non-porous makes it waterproof and an ideal flooring solution for moisture susceptible areas of the home and office. It is very easy to clean and withstands high traffic very well. Choosing the Right Type of Vinyl FlooringEach type of vinyl flooring is specified based on a number of factors. Before selecting a new vinyl floor for your home there are a few things to consider. Of course the look is of primary concern but you will also want to consider what area of the house it is going in, what type of traffic and use it will receive, your budget for the project, and last but not least, what condition your subfloor is in.
